Student Counselling and Advisory Service

Welcome to the Student Counselling and Advisory Service. During your time at university, you may experience personal and emotional issues that impact on your academic work and your enjoyment of university life. Counselling offers a confidential space for you to explore and reflect on these issues without being judged, and to help you develop ways of overcoming your difficulties. The service is available to all current undergraduate and postgraduate students of the University of Glasgow and is free of charge.

These are some of the services we provide for students::

  • Counselling
  •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T)
  • Psychological Services
  • Self-help materials
  • Assertiveness Training Courses
